    Nicole H.

    Such a fun place! Honestly, we have only done the arcade, which my kids loved. It is not too big and overwhelming but has great games for all ages. Staff is always helpful and nice. Andy B's also teams up with the local library and has an email and text club where you can get free coupons and play tokens. They also have bowling, a bar and food, and laser tag.

    Christina C.

    Each year after Christmas my family descends upon Andy B's for some fun bowling and eats. The Bowling Alley is modern and very clean and service is excellent. There are other bowling games to play in addition to playing a traditional game, that keeps things interesting and everyone involved. I ordered a virgin butter beer and it was delicious. It would've been better with the alcohol in it but it was earlier in the day. The food is above average for a bowling alley and worth ordering. After bowling there is laser tag and other games to play so you could spend a few hours here very easily. It is a bit pricey at $49 per hour to bowl but up to eight people can use the lane so it works out well if you are splitting the cost.

    Stacy A.

    If you have a family with kids of any age, you just have to spend the day at Andy B's. This family-friendly location has laser tag, bowling, virtual reality, and an arcade. They also have a full menu and bar so you can play, eat, and enjoy spending time together as a family - with something for everyone! Since my kiddos both love anything competitive (where could they have gotten that from?), they both loved the laser tag and bowling the best. They had so much fun shooting their dad and I with laser guns and then bowling with the bumpers was a must.

    I was really disappointed with my visit to Incredible Food and Fun. The restaurant was crowded and…read morefelt unorganized, with long waits for both the food and the attractions. The food was underwhelming--many items were cold, stale, or not refilled in a timely manner. The dining area also wasn't as clean as it should have been, with dirty tables left sitting for too long. One thing that immediately stood out was having to sign a liability waiver. It was honestly startling and gave the whole place an untrustworthy feeling before we even started having fun. Instead of making me feel reassured, it made me question why such a broad waiver was necessary in the first place. My first thought was, "If everything is as safe as it should be, why is a liability waiver needed?" Whether that's the intention or not, it created a negative first impression and made me less confident in the experience. The arcade and attractions looked fun at first, but several games were out of order, and the ones that did work weren't always functioning correctly. On top of that, the staff didn't seem interested in helping and often appeared overwhelmed or uninterested when customers had questions. The prices have also become outrageous. Incredible Food and Fun used to be an affordable place where families could spend an entire day without breaking the bank. Now, it feels like going there is something you have to save up for. Between the admission, games, food, and everything else, the cost adds up incredibly fast. For what you're paying, the quality of the experience simply doesn't justify the price. Overall, the experience wasn't worth the money. I expected a fun family outing, but instead left frustrated and feeling like I wasted my money. Between the declining food quality, lack of cleanliness, expensive prices, concerning first impression from the liability waiver, and poor customer service, I can't recommend Incredible Food and Fun in its current state. I genuinely hope they make improvements because it used to be a place I enjoyed visiting, but based on my recent experience, I won't be returning.

    We're an older couple who enjoyed coming to "Incredible" over the years. Not only for the games but…read morefor the pizza and buffet. We get a good price as we usually put $$ on the game cards and that will basically give us a free buffet. The service behind the counters, both at check in and ordering a pizza, is amazing as they always have a smile on their faces. However, it seems the last few times we have visited, the quality of the food has dropped quite a bit. Even when ordering a special made to order pizza it seems sub-par. When we used to order a thin crust pizza it would be hot and crispy crust. These times it seems they have sped up the conveyor on the oven and they've been undercooked and soggy. The thicker crust pizzas on the buffet are usually quite doughy which makes me believe I may be on the right track. With other arcades available in the area we may find an alternative to our monthly pizza/game outings. The atmosphere of the place is great. Like I said; those behind the counters usually wear smile and are of great help. It's fun to watch the families enjoy this place as we did when our kids were younger and we brought them there. Even better is 98% of those kids are very well behaved and are quite polite. (Thank You Parents) We may give it one more try in a month or two and if things improve, I will make great effort to update this review as such. Have a Happy Day!
